the task executor doesn't follow the network node

Hello,

I attached the TE to a network node why it doesn't follow the network nodes ?

Your issue is the same as number 2 in this one. Load and Unload tasks use offset travel and offset travel doesn't use a navigator, by default. Either give the TE a travel task or configure the TE to use the navigator for offset travel.

You'll run into number 1 when you get to the customer. (You need to connect TE flowitems to the network). You'll also run into this issue. (You need to move the customer out of the queue before telling them to travel).
